Motion‐corrected brain MRI at ultralow field (64 mT)
Abstract Purpose The study investigates the feasibility of applying a retrospective motion‐correction technique to ultralow‐field (ULF) MRI data to improve reconstructed image quality when there is patient motion, which is likely to be a critical challenge in portable, point‐of‐care imaging.

Abstract Purpose Low‐field MRI has been assumed to be implant‐friendly based on limited studies. However, radiofrequency (RF)–induced heating due to an implant is a complex resonance phenomenon, highly dependent on the implant's configurations and applied RF frequencies.
